Swallow's Nest - a monument of architecture and history, reminiscent of a medieval knight's castle, is located on the steep 40-meter Aurorina cliff of the Ai-Todor Cape in the Gaspra settlement

A bit of history
The first wooden building on this site was erected for a retired Russian general. The second owner of this amazing dacha was the court doctor AK Tobin. After his death, the house was owned for some time by a widow who soon sold the plot to the Moscow merchant Rachmanina, who demolished the old wooden building. And soon she built a new wooden castle called "Swallow's Nest". The building was given its present appearance by the oil industrialist Baron Steingel
During a severe earthquake in 1927, part of the supporting rock collapsed into the sea, and access to the building was closed. Now the castle is again restored and functions as a restaurant. For a fee, you can get to the observation deck (5 UAH).
